Output cdf35cca24317f887196073af6318e22cfddf34c2104d5039db57b438ffe29b9:15

value
671507
script pubkey
OP_HASH160 OP_PUSHBYTES_20 17403593858d2bd78ce173cc7b24051607399bf1 OP_EQUAL
address
33oxPJ4d664HqLB7851T4P2q7bs3z16Lu5
transaction
cdf35cca24317f887196073af6318e22cfddf34c2104d5039db57b438ffe29b9
spent
true